一、跨境部署的特殊安全风险剖析
在海外VPS环境运行Windows容器镜像时,地理隔离带来的网络延迟优化往往伴随着安全隐患。第三方数据中心的基础设施安全基准差异、跨国数据合规性要求、镜像传输过程中的中间人攻击风险,构成三大主要威胁源。值得警惕的是,近期美国NIST报告显示34%的容器逃逸事件源于镜像签名验证缺失,这在对中国区访问受限的海外VPS上尤为危险。
二、镜像来源可信度验证机制
构建安全防线需确认镜像来源合法性。采用TLS(传输层安全协议)加密传输前提下,管理员应当核验镜像仓库的SSL证书有效期与CA机构可信度。针对Windows容器特有的WIM(Windows Imaging Format)格式,建议部署自动化校验脚本,其关键功能包括:SHA-256哈希值比对、微软WHQL数字签名验证、以及开发团队PGP密钥指纹核对。特别要注意跨时区部署时的证书有效期时差问题,这是海外VPS场景下的独特隐患点。
三、运行时环境安全基线配置
如何确保容器实例与宿主机间的隔离强度?这需要结合微软Hyper-V容器技术特征进行加固。在海外VPS提供商无法完全可信的前提下,建议强制开启Credential Guard凭据保护功能,设置容器内存上限防止资源滥用。针对常见的PowerShell远程执行漏洞,应当配置组策略禁止未签名脚本运行,并启用实时进程监控模块。根据CIS(互联网安全中心)基准测试,完整实施这些措施可将攻击面缩小67%以上。
四、镜像分层签名验证技术实现
Windows容器镜像的多层架构要求更精细的安全控制。现代验证方案支持逐层校验模式,基于Notary v2框架实现分层签名与策略关联。在海外网络可能受限的环境下,需要预置本地证书缓存机制,并配置备用CRL(证书吊销列表)同步通道。关键验证点包括:基础镜像层是否来自微软官方源、应用层DLL文件的Authenticode签名状态、以及注册表变更记录是否匹配开发环境哈希库。
五、持续监控与告警响应体系
动态安全保障需构建三阶段监控网络:镜像构建阶段集成Trivy漏洞扫描器,传输阶段实施双向TLS证书绑定,运行时部署Aqua Security等专业工具的异常行为检测模块。针对海外VPS特性,需特别关注网络流量中的地域特征,来自非部署区域的异常RDP连接尝试。建议配置SCOM(System Center Operations Manager)与自定义PowerShell审计脚本的组合方案,实现分钟级安全事件响应。
Windows容器在海外VPS的安全运作,本质是建立立体化的信任链条。从镜像签名验证到运行时保护,每个环节都需要适应跨境部署的特殊性。通过实施严格的来源审计、分层签名校验和智能监控策略,企业可在享受云计算便利性的同时,有效控制Windows容器镜像的安全风险。随着微软不断更新安全基线,运维团队应建立持续改进机制,确保防御体系与时俱进。